Greed. Roald Dahl uses a book about chocolate, the ultimate indulgence, to relay a message about the dangers of greed. All four of the naughty children are greedy in some way: Augustus is a glutton; Veruca is a spoiled brat; Violet is greedy for gum, and Mike is greedy for television.What does Wonka say in German?

The film, based on the Roald Dahl book Charlie and the Chocolate Factory, wasn't exactly a huge hit when it debuted in theaters back in 1971. But it gained a cult following and eventually became a beloved classic on television and video through the 1980s and 1990s, leading to a remake in 2005 starring Johnny Depp.Is Charlie and the Chocolate Factory book suitable for 5 year olds?

This film was originally set to be released in 2009 but was pushed back to March 5, 2010. Principal photography was scheduled for May 2008, but did not begin until September and concluded in three months. Scenes set in the Victorian era were shot at Torpoint and Plymouth from September 1 to October 14.Why is Alice Through the Looking Glass Rated PG?

The 10/6 refers to the cost of a hat — 10 shillings and 6 pence, and later became the date and month to celebrate Mad Hatter Day. The idiom “mad as a hatter” was around long before Carroll started writing.
